    Hi Jayda, love all your videos, do you know what size thread this is? I've seen number 3 and number 10. Or it doesn't matter what size? Thanks 😊

  • @JaydaInStitches

    @JaydaInStitches

    8 жыл бұрын

    +luvmyhobbies It doesn't really matter what size crochet thread you use - 3 is good (because it's a little bigger and easier to manipulate) but 10 makes for a fine, lacy looking bracelet too :)

    @freebiegal797 жыл бұрын

    did you use pony beads? my 2.5mm wont fit with the typical seed beads

  • @JaydaInStitches

    @JaydaInStitches

    7 жыл бұрын

    Hi Lisa, I used small pony beads, but whatever beads will fit over your hook can be used here :)
